Why Most IIT JAM Paper Analyses Skip the Difficulty Question

Most IIT JAM content online reviews one year's paper in isolation: how many questions, which topics, what the cutoff looked like. That tells you what the exam covered, not how a specific test series' difficulty compares to it. A paper analysis and a difficulty-calibration comparison are answering two different questions, and treating them as the same thing is exactly why students get blindsided.

One detailed analysis of the IIT JAM 2020 Mathematics paper found the exam ran "moderate to difficult," with Section C's numerical-answer questions noticeably harder than the sections before it. That's useful context for what the real exam looks like. It says nothing about whether any given test series' mock tests reach that same Section C difficulty, or stall out well below it, which is the actual thing that determines whether your practice builds real readiness.

That's the gap this comparison closes. Instead of reviewing one exam year, it scores test series against each other on the thing that actually decides outcomes: difficulty calibration. One widely shared community answer on this exact question is worth quoting directly, because it names the core problem better than most paid analyses do: coaching test series "tend to deviate from the general trend of the question paper," and the only real fix is to solve previous year questions first, then compare that experience against any mock series before trusting its scores. That's the realism check missing from most "which test series is best" roundups; they compare features and price, not whether the difficulty curve matches what you'll actually face.

The throughline across every source here, including aspirant experience threads, is that past-year papers reveal "true difficulty" in a way that no single test series does alone. That's not an argument against test series. It's an argument for cross-checking any test series against past papers before trusting its difficulty level, which is exactly the check most "which test series is best" content skips.

What's the Difference Between a Paper Analysis and a Difficulty-calibration Comparison?

A paper analysis reviews one exam year in isolation, covering topics tested, question count, and difficulty of that specific paper. A difficulty-calibration comparison instead measures how a test series' mock difficulty compares to the real exam across multiple criteria, alignment, score correlation, and progression, which is the information that actually predicts whether your practice will translate to exam-day performance.
